Comprehending Car Locksmith Services
A car locksmith is a customized locksmith who focuses on automotive locks and keys. They are geared up to handle a large range of concerns, from easy key duplications to intricate electronic key programming. Mobile car locksmith professionals, in specific, are specialists who can concern your area, whether you are at home, work, or on the side of the road, to provide immediate help.
Providers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Duplication
Requirement Keys: If you need an extra key for your vehicle, a car locksmith can rapidly replicate your existing key.Remote Keys: For vehicles with keyless entry systems, car locksmith professionals can program and replicate remote keys, ensuring you can open and start your car without concerns.
Lockout Assistance
** opening Doors **: If you've locked your type in the car, a mobile car locksmith can safely open your vehicle without causing damage to the locks or the vehicle itself.Ignition Lockout: For situations where you can't begin your car because the key is stuck in the ignition, a car locksmith can help extract it.
Key Replacement
Lost Keys: If you've lost your car key, a locksmith can produce a brand-new one utilizing the vehicle's VIN (Vehicle Identification Number) or a spare key.Broken Keys: If your key is harmed or broken, a locksmith can replace it and make certain the new key works perfectly with your car.
Transponder Key Programming
New Keys: Many modern-day automobiles included transponder keys, which need programming to the car's onboard computer. A professional car locksmith can program a brand-new transponder key to ensure it operates correctly.Reprogramming: If your transponder key has actually stopped working, a locksmith can reprogram it to restore its functionality.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your car's locks are broken or harmed, a car locksmith can install new, high-quality locks.Lock Repair: For small concerns like sticking or jammed locks, a locksmith can repair them to ensure smooth operation.
Security Upgrades
High-Security Locks: For added peace of mind, a car locksmith can install high-security locks that are more resistant to tampering and theft.Immobilizer Systems: These advanced security systems avoid your car from starting if the appropriate key is not present. Q1: Can a mobile car locksmith help if I lock my type in the car?
A1: Yes, a mobile car locksmith can securely unlock your car without triggering any damage. They are geared up with tools and techniques to manage numerous lockout circumstances.
Q2: How much does it cost to get a new car key made?
A2: The expense can vary depending upon the type of key and the intricacy of the vehicle's lock system. Standard keys can cost anywhere from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50, while remote and transponder keys can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150 or more.
Q3: Can a locksmith program a brand-new transponder key?
A3: Yes, an expert car locksmith can program a brand-new transponder key to your vehicle's onboard computer system. This is a common service for modern lorries that need this type of key.
Q4: What should I do if my car key breaks inside the lock?
A4: If your key breaks inside the lock, do not try to force it out. Rather, call a mobile car locksmith who can securely extract the broken key and supply a replacement if required.
Q5: How can I prevent being locked out of my car?
A5: Keep a spare key in a safe place, such as a relied on buddy's house or a protected key box. Frequently examine your car locks for wear and tear and have them serviced by a professional locksmith.
